EAST HAVEN, CT — It's that time of the year when East Haven Mayor Joseph A. Carfora asks for residents to nominate the people who make a real difference in the community for his annual Mayor's Merit Award.
"We're looking for individuals who go above and beyond, whether they're a dedicated volunteer, a community leader, a good neighbor, or someone whose kindness and commitment help make East Haven a better place to live," Carfora said.
"If someone comes to mind, we'd love to hear about them," he added. "Take a few minutes to submit a nomination and help us celebrate the people who make our town special."
The East Haven Mayor Merit Award recognizes individual residents of all ages who demonstrate exceptional leadership, community involvement, and outstanding achievements.
The awards' nominee categories are Student, Resident, Senior, Business, and Public Safety.
Recipients are selected through nominations and receive a certificate of recognition during the awardees' celebration, which kicks off the Fall Fest on Sept. 10 at Amarante's Sea Cliff.
The recipients are selected by the mayor's Merit Award Committee.
